ADIP DUTTA

Mr. Adip Dutta has completed his Master of Visual Art - Sculpture (SPZ) from Rabindra Bharati University. Interested in traditional image making and folk art since childhood, Adip ranked 1st both in his Bachelor & Master of Visual Art examinations. He also received the Rabindra Bharati Annual Exhibition Award for Sculpture (1998, 2000) and the Charles Wallace Scholarship (2002). Several of Adip's articles on art and traditional craft have been published in The Statesman, Kolkata. He participated in a one month long workshop in Edinburgh, and also conducted surveys and documented the sociological aspect of earthenware and terracotta votives in eastern India on behalf of the Craft Council of West Bengal. Besides, Adip has worked as designer in a workshop of traditional Dhokra casting organized by the Craft Council of W.B and was employed with St. Xavier's Collegiate School, Kolkata as a part-time teacher. Presently, he is working as a guest lecturer, Dept. of History of Art, Faculty of Visual Art, Rabindra Bharati University, Kolkata. He plans to take up teaching as a career to build up cultural awareness in the simplest form.

Adip's admission as an Associate Research student has been confirmed in Goldsmith's College, London

SWATI BHATTACHARJEE

Ms. Swati Bhattacharjee has completed her M.A (Philosophy) from Jadavpur University, Calcutta and has also pursued a Diploma Course (3 years) in Chinese Language from Ramakrishna Mission Institute of Culture. Swati received 2 Gold Medals for securing the first rank in her Graduation and Masters degree examinations. She bagged the 1st prize in an essay competition organized by Indian Council of Philosophical Research and also has the Panos Reproductive Health Media Fellowship up her sleeve. Her articles have appeared in the book 'No Paradise Yet' and she has written extensively for children. Among the publishers are National Book Trust and Vikas Publishing. An accomplished scholar, Swati has attended International Conferences in China, Malaysia, Australia and Nepal, compeered TV shows, worked with ABP Pvt. Ltd. as Principal Correspondent, participated in debates and also judged the debate in the Annual Festival at IIT, Kharagpur. Presently, she is working on a media project on neonatal mortality in West Bengal villages with a grant from Press Institute of India. She aims at contributing both to the quality of journalism and to social equality and justice

Swati will be pursuing MSc. in Media Studies from Stirling University, Scotland

GANESH C. T

Ganesh C.T has completed Ph.D. (Horticulture) from University of Agricultural Sciences, Bangalore. He qualified for ICAR's JRF and M.Sc exams. He also qualified in the NET Examination 2000 conducted by Agri Scientists Recruitment Board, ICAR, New Delhi. Ganesh loves sports and he represented the University Table Tennis team as Captain during 1998 (South Zone) held at Annamalai University, Tamil Nadu. Ganesh's community plan is to increase productivity of onion by way of controlling diseases as onion accounts for 90% of total vegetable export from our country.

Ganesh will be going to Wageningen University, The Netherlands for his Ph.D in Horticulture

OINDRILA MUKHERJEE

Oindrila Mukherjee graduated in English from Jadavpur University, Calcutta and Cambridge University. She has worked as a reporter with The Statesman. Her awards and medals include the Nehru Centenary Chevning Cambridge Scholarship (1997-99), the Charles Wallace Scholarship and Dharam Hinduja Bursary National Scholarship in 1996, the Prativamoyee Memorial Gold medal for best all round female student of Jadavpur University and the Prafulla Kanti Silver medal for best all round graduate of science & arts faculties of Jadavpur University, 1996.

Oindrila will be pursuing MFA (English) in Creative writing from the University of Florida.

JOYOBROTA SANYAL

Joyobrota Sanyal pursued his M.A (European Studies) from Katholieke Universiteit and M.Phil (International Relations) from Cambridge University. His portfolio of awards includes the British Chevening Scholarship (2000-2001), the Pembroke College Research Grant (2001), the Debesh-Kamal Scholarship awarded by Sri Ramakrishna Mission Institute of Culture (1998-1999) and the National/Graduate Scholarship (1997). Joyobrota also received the Cambridge Commonwealth Trust Scholar (Honorary) and a fellowship from Cambridge Commonwealth Society. He has published a book, participated in debates organized by Rotary Club, workshops organized by the UN's subsidiary body- UNYO, and organised several academic conferences/seminars. He has also worked with the School of International Relations and Strategic Studies, Jadavpur University as a Research Assistant.

Joyobrota will be pursuing a Post Graduate Research (Ph.D.) in International Relations (European Studies) from Cambridge University.

ARINDAM K. BASU

Arindam K Basu completed his B.Arch-Hons (First Class) and ranked 1st in the University of Mumbai. He also has a diploma in Web design and programming and a Certificate on Passive Solar Architecture from IIT, Mumbai. The village environment, where he grew up watching people build homes from earth and dung, prompted him to opt for a career in Architecture & Environment. He received a Special prize for academic excellence from Pillai's College of Architecture, Mumbai, the Lotus Foundation Scholarship and the American Alumni travel grant. Besides, he has research experience with Pillai's College of Architecture, Mumbai, Construction Catalysers, Pune and Dr. Deepali Hadkar, Mumbai. He also has teaching experience with Pillai's College of Architecture, Mumbai, Allana C.OA, Pune and SNDT University. He has also worked with several reputed firms. Arindam is also a district level Badminton and Basketball player and has also represented Scouts at the State level. He remained the chief organizer of seminar on behalf of National Association of Teachers of Architecture by PICA at national level and other national level intercollegiate seminars. He wants to make proper use of technology, material and natural resources to create design/homes that will continue to improve living conditions especially in the Indian context.

Arindam will be pursuing his Masters and Ph.D./D.Arch from Penn State University.
